The average train between Liceu Station and Valencia takes 3h 20m and the fastest train takes 3h. The train service runs several times per day from Liceu Station to Valencia. The journey time may be longer on weekends and holidays; use the search form on this page to search for a specific travel date.
Trains run every 4 hours between Liceu Station and Valencia. The earliest departure is at 7:01 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Liceu Station is at 7:59 PM which arrives into Valencia at 11:34 PM. All services require a transfer at Barcelona Sants and take an average of 3h 20m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.

No, there is no direct train from Liceu Station to Valencia. However, there are services departing from Liceu Station station and arriving at Valencia station via Estació del Nord.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 3h 20m.
Liceu Station to Valencia train services, operated by Tmb, depart from Barcelona-Sants station.
Liceu Station to Valencia train services, operated by Tmb, arrive at Estació del Nord station.
The distance between Liceu Station and Valencia is 302.9 km. The road distance is 371 km.
Renfe Viajeros operates a train from Barcelona-Sants to Estació del Nord hourly. Tickets cost €45–70 and the journey takes 2h 58m.
